What is a volunteer canvasser?

Volunteer Canvassers are individuals who dedicate their time to help organizations, campaigns, or causes by engaging directly with the public. Their primary role involves going door-to-door, making phone calls, or attending events to share information, gather support, and encourage community involvement. They may collect signatures, distribute materials, or conduct surveys to advance the goals of the organization. Volunteer canvassing is essential for grassroots movements and often contributes significantly to raising awareness and mobilizing communities. The work can be both rewarding and impactful, allowing volunteers to make a tangible difference in causes they care about.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a volunteer canvasser,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Volunteer Canvasser, you need strong communication skills, basic literacy, and a commitment to the cause or campaign. Familiarity with canvassing apps, data collection tools, or mobile devices is helpful, though formal certifications are not typically required. Excellent interpersonal skills, resilience, and the ability to engage strangers in conversation help set outstanding canvassers apart. These skills are crucial for effectively sharing information, motivating community engagement, and achieving campaign goals.

What are some common challenges volunteer canvassers face when engaging with the public, and how can these be overcome?

Volunteer Canvassers often encounter challenges such as reluctance or resistance from individuals they approach, variable weather conditions, and the need to quickly adapt communication styles. Overcoming these challenges involves maintaining a positive attitude, being respectful and patient, and following training guidelines provided by the organization. Canvassers also find success by working in pairs or small groups for support, and by debriefing with their team to share experiences and effective strategies.

We are hiring Voter Registration Canvassers to support a voter registration program in Brownsville, Texas. Canvassers will speak with community members, help eligible Texans complete voter registration applications, and make sure forms are reviewed and handled according to Texas requirements.

This is a public-facing role for someone who is outgoing, reliable, detail-oriented, and comfortable talking with people in neighborhoods, community spaces, and other approved outreach locations. Canvassers will receive program training before completing the county Volunteer Deputy Registrar appointment process.

Responsibilities
  • Speak with community members about voter registration.

  • Help eligible Texans complete voter registration applications.

  • Review applications for completeness and accuracy.

  • Follow all Texas voter registration rules and program procedures.

  • Safely handle and return completed forms according to Texas deadlines and supervisor instructions.

  • Track daily outreach activity and submit end-of-day reports.

  • Communicate with supervisors about progress, questions, and issues in the field.

  • Represent the program professionally and respectfully.

Qualifications
  • Bilingual English/Spanish preferred.

  • Strong communication and people skills.

  • Comfortable approaching and speaking with members of the public.

  • Reliable, punctual, and able to follow detailed instructions.

  • Strong attention to detail.

  • Able to work outdoors and walk or stand for extended periods.

  • Prior canvassing, campaign, voter registration, nonprofit, or community outreach experience is helpful but not required.

Requirements
  • Must be eligible to work in the United States.

  • Must have reliable transportation.

  • Must have a working cellphone with access to apps.

  • Must have flexible availability of at least 12 hours per week.

  • Must complete required program training before beginning field work.

  • Must be able to meet Texas Volunteer Deputy Registrar eligibility requirements, including:

    • Be at least 18 years old.

    • Be a United States citizen.

    • Be a resident of the State of Texas.

    • Not have been determined by a final judgment of a court exercising probate jurisdiction to be:

      • Totally mentally incapacitated; or

      • Partially mentally incapacitated without the right to vote.

    • Never have been convicted of failing to deliver a voter registration application to a voter registrar.

    • Not have been finally convicted of a felony, or, if convicted, must have:

      • Fully discharged the sentence, including any term of incarceration, parole, or supervision, or completed a period of probation ordered by any court; or

      • Been pardoned or otherwise released from the resulting disability to vote.

    • Not have been finally convicted of identity theft under Section 32.51 of the Texas Penal Code.

  • Must follow all Texas voter registration, form-handling, and submission requirements.
